Older versions of Organ 3 were 32-bit. While later updates introduced 64-bit VST compatibility for Windows and Mac, macOS users on modern Apple Silicon (M1/M2/M3 chips) or recent macOS versions (Catalina and later) will find it impossible to run natively due to the drop of 32-bit support and changes in Apple's plugin architecture.

Speaking of MIDI, Organ 3 features an incredibly robust system. Because playing an organ requires constant physical interaction with the drawbars and rotary switch, mapping these parameters to a hardware MIDI controller is effortless. You can assign a physical mod wheel or footswitch to control the Leslie speaker speed, enabling highly expressive live performances. Sound Quality: How Does It Hold Up?
